Cloudy medium orange body, medium cream head. Initial aroma fairly light, crisp with citrus and pine, with more perfumy notes as it warms. Body perfumy with grapeskin, berries, lemon-lime, pine, and candy cigarettes, creamy and dry with a moderate bitter bite. Not quite the gin-and-tonic of some of their IPAs, but it leans in that direction, with a drier and different twist.
